Hancock Estabrook adds to business practice

SYRACUSE — Attorney Richard Scrimale has joined the business department at Syracuse–based law firm Hancock Estabrook, LLP.

He will focus on corporate reorganizations, dissolutions, mergers and acquisitions, succession planning, and estate and tax planning for businesses. Scrimale has represented closely held and family-owned companies for years, according to Hancock.

He is a certified public accountant as well.

“We are delighted to welcome Rick to our firm,” Hancock Managing Partner Janet Callahan said in a news release. “As a certified public accountant and an accredited business valuator, he will allow us to provide our business and corporate clients with an even greater range of legal services.”

Scrimale was previously a member of the business practice group at Scolaro, Shulman, Cohen, Fetter & Burstein, P.C. of Syracuse.
